计算机培训 所有C语言题库
资源预览文档简介为自动调取,内容显示的完整度及准确度或有误差,请您下载后查看完整的文档内容。
试卷编号:2203<br />所属语言:C语言<br />试卷方案:所有 C语言题库<br />试卷总分:1220分<br />共有题型:1种<br />一、程序填空 共 122 题 (共计 1220 分)<br />第 1题 (10.0分) 题号:558 难度:中 第 2章<br />/*-------------------------------------------------------<br />【程序填空】<br />---------------------------------------------------------<br />功能:一个 40磅重的板碎成 4块,每块正好是一个整数磅,且用这<br /> 4块当砝码能称出 1~40磅的整数重量的物体。编程求这 4块<br /> 的各自重量。<br />-------------------------------------------------------*/<br />#include <stdio.h><br />#include <stdlib.h><br />main()<br />{<br /> int i,j,k,l,p,t1,t2,t3,t4;<br /> for(i=1;i<38;i++)<br /> /***********SPACE***********/<br /> for(【?】;j<38-i;j++)<br /> /***********SPACE***********/<br /> for(k=j;k<【?】;k++)<br /> {<br /> l=40-i-j-k;<br /> for(p=1;p<40;p++)<br /> {<br /> for(t1=-1;t1<2;t1++)<br /> for(t2=-1;t2<2;t2++)<br /> for(t3=-1;t3<2;t3++)<br /> for(t4=-1;t4<2;t4++)<br /> /***********SPACE***********/<br /> if(【?】==p) goto next;<br /> break;<br /> /***********SPACE***********/<br /> next:if(p==【?】)<br /> {<br /> printf("%d,%d,%d,%d
",i,j,k,l);<br /> <br /> exit(0);<br /> }<br /> }<br /> }<br /> printf("error.");<br />}<br />答案:<br />=======(答案 1)=======<br />j=i<br />=======(答案 2)=======<br />39-i-j<br />=========或=========<br />39 -i -j<br />=======(答案 3)=======<br />i*t1+j*t2+k*t3+l*t4<br />=========或=========<br />i * t1 + j * t2 + k * t3 + l * t4<br />=======(答案 4)=======<br />39<br />第 2题 (10.0分) 题号:525 难度:较易 第 2章<br />/*-------------------------------------------------------<br />【程序填空】<br />---------------------------------------------------------<br />功能:利用全局变量计算长方体的体积及三个面的面积。<br />-------------------------------------------------------*/<br />#include <stdio.h><br />int s1,s2,s3;<br />int vs(int a,int b,int c)<br />{<br /> int v;<br /> /***********SPACE***********/<br /> v=【?】;<br /> s1=a*b;<br /> /***********SPACE***********/ <br /> s2=【?】;<br /> <br /> s3=a*c;<br /> return v;<br />}<br />main()<br />{<br /> int v,l,w,h;<br /> printf("
input length,width and height: ");<br /> /***********SPACE***********/<br /> scanf("%d%d%d",【?】,&w,&h);<br /> /***********SPACE***********/<br /> v=【?】;<br /> printf("v=%d s1=%d s2=%d s3=%d
",v,s1,s2,s3);<br />}<br />答案:<br />=======(答案 1)=======<br />a*b*c<br />=========或=========<br />a*c*b<br />=========或=========<br />b*a*c<br />=========或=========<br />b*c*a<br />=========或=========<br />c*a*b<br />=========或=========<br />c*b*a<br />=======(答案 2)=======<br />b*c<br />=========或=========<br />c*b<br />=======(答案 3)=======<br />&l<br />=======(答案 4)=======<br />vs(l,w,h)<br />第 3题 (10.0分) 题号:356 难度:易 第 1章<br />/*-------------------------------------------------------<br /> <br />【程序填空】<br />---------------------------------------------------------<br />题目:从键盘输入一组整数,使用条件表达式找出最大的整数。<br /> 当输入的整数为 0 时结束。 <br /> 例如,输入 1 2 3 5 4 0 时,输出"max=5"。<br />------------------------------...
版权提示
- 温馨提示:
- 1.
部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
- 2.
本文档由用户上传,版权归属用户,莲山负责整理代发布。如果您对本文档版权有争议请及时联系客服。
- 3.
下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
- 4.
下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服vx:lianshan857处理。客服热线:13123380146(工作日9:00-18:00)